Abstract
The utility model belongs to curtain fittings technical field, refer in particular to a kind of limiter, it include the mounting base of setting on the shutter, it further include the slider nut for having screw rod and being threaded on screw rod, the mounting base includes sliding slot, the both ends of screw rod are arranged in mounting base, slider nut is located in sliding slot, screw rod rotation drives slider nut to slide in sliding slot, the limit plate rotated synchronously with screw rod is arranged on the one or both ends of screw rod, slider nut is equipped with retention bead close to the end face of limit plate, limit plate is equipped with fixture block compatible with retention bead, retention bead carries out screw rod with fixture block conflict connection circumferentially positioned.The utility model components are few, structure is simple, low production cost, assembling convenience, and compact, load bearing strength height is connected between each components.

Specific embodiment:
The utility model is further described with specific embodiment below, referring to Fig. 1-6:
A kind of limiter includes the mounting base 1 of setting on the shutter, further includes having screw rod 2 and being threaded in
Slider nut 3 on screw rod 2, the mounting base 1 include sliding slot 4, and the both ends of screw rod 2 are arranged in mounting base 1, slider nut
3 be located at sliding slot 4 in, screw rod 2 rotation drive slider nut 3 slided in sliding slot 4, be arranged on the one or both ends of screw rod 2 with
The limit plate 5 that screw rod 2 rotates synchronously, one end of the present embodiment screw rod 2 is provided with limit plate 5, suitable for the blinds unidirectionally limited
Window.Slider nut 3 is equipped with retention bead 6 close to the end face of limit plate 5, and limit plate 5 is equipped with compatible with retention bead 6
Fixture block 7, retention bead 6 carry out screw rod 2 with the conflict connection of fixture block 7 circumferentially positioned.Wherein limit plate 5 and screw rod 2 rotate synchronously,
2 rotate driving slider nut 3 of screw rod 4 horizontally slips along the chute, when slider nut 3 slides into limit plate 5, passes through retention bead
6 contradict connection with fixture block 7, to realize slider nut 3 to the circumferential position-limiting action of screw rod 2.
In order to optimize retention bead 6 and the inconsistent contact area of fixture block 7, the retention bead 6 is contradicted with fixture block 7
The one side of connection forms continuing surface, and continuing surface is plane or inclined-plane or arcwall face, and the present embodiment continuing surface is plane.
In order to reinforce the receiving load of retention bead 6, the retention bead 6 is to be arranged by the center of circle of the axis of screw rod 2
Annular or arcuate structure, the thickness of retention bead 6 become larger along the hand of thread spiral of screw rod 2.
In order to enable slider nut 3 to horizontally slip in sliding slot 4, and in sliding process, slider nut 3 and sliding slot 4
It does not wear, the slider nut 3 is located at the specific structure in sliding slot 4: the side wall of slider nut 3 and the respective side of sliding slot 4
Gap is provided between side wall, 3 one side wall of slider nut or two sidewalls have been downwardly extending anti-rotation boss 8, wherein when screw rod 2
Both ends are provided with limit plate 5, and anti-rotation boss 8 is downwardly extending by 3 two sidewalls of slider nut;When 2 one end of screw rod is provided with
Limit plate 5, anti-rotation boss 8 are downwardly extending by 3 one side wall of slider nut.The retention bead 6 contradicts connecting band with fixture block 7
The respective side side wall of dynamic anti-rotation boss 8 and sliding slot 4, which contradicts, to be connected.In actual use, due to screw rod 2 rotate load compared with
Height, when retention bead 6 and fixture block 7 are inconsistent, fixture block 7 applies a circumferential active force to slider nut 3 by retention bead 6,
The respective side side wall of anti-rotation boss 8 and sliding slot 4, which contradicts, to be connected, and the side wall of sliding slot 4 applies slider nut 3 by anti-rotation boss 8
Reaction force corresponding with circumferential active force is held to further improve the load connected between sliding slot 4 and slider nut 3
By intensity.
Further, the both ends of the mounting base 1 are right baffle-plate 9 and right shell body 10, a kind of connection side of screw rod 2 and sliding slot 4
Formula: right baffle-plate 9 is equipped with the opening card slot 11 that upper end is opening, and right shell body 10 is equipped with corresponding with opening 11 position of card slot
Mounting hole 12, described 2 one end of screw rod are connected together with opening card slot 11, and the other end is set in mounting hole 12,2 energy of screw rod
It is rotated in opening card slot 11 and mounting hole 12, the present embodiment uses the connection method.
Another connection type of screw rod 2 and sliding slot 4: right baffle-plate 9 and right shell body 10 are equipped with the opening that upper end is opening
Card slot 11,2 both ends of screw rod are connected together with corresponding opening card slot 11 respectively, and the screw rod 2 can turn in opening card slot 11
It is dynamic.
In order to improve screw rod 2 and the load bearing strength connected between card slot 11 that is open, the upper thickness of the right baffle-plate 9
Greater than the thickness of lower part, the opening card slot 11 is located at the top of right baffle-plate 9.
In order to improve the load bearing strength connected between screw rod 2 and mounting hole 12, the upper thickness of the right shell body 10
Greater than the thickness of lower part, the mounting hole 12 is located at the top of right shell body 10.
Further, axis hole 13, axis hole the transmission connecting structure of shutter and screw rod 2: are offered on the axis of the screw rod 2
13 be polygonal hole.The present embodiment axis hole 13 is square hole, and shutter is sequentially connected by rectangular shaft and screw rod 2.
Further, the limit plate 5 is an integral molding structure with screw rod 2.
